Output a63ccb1be1a22fd4cb8dd910559e630e08b6455d0bbb215c57ad3880c9df1c59:3

value
21637660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cb03ee61df7ac1307e103f7d7533a4a3cda85adc OP_EQUALVERIFY OP_CHECKSIG
address
1KWSt5vKGxc6XiF6s4ecxdBmmWrrVMahAj
transaction
a63ccb1be1a22fd4cb8dd910559e630e08b6455d0bbb215c57ad3880c9df1c59
confirmations
436646
spent
true